#6 will b ready to fire & best is to clock inter gear so the cap firing order/plug wire location is OE for standardization. I then turn the crank slightly CCW so you're at 10BTDC then line up the nearest reluctor blade dead on w the magnet and the rotor is under (or very close to) #6 w the vac can in it's correct general OE location (has room to b turned). FYI some dists have rotor to tang phasing way different so the OE slot to b parallel in the top of the inter gear info does not always apply
